Catherine R. Culberson is a scholar working on Hepatology, Epidemiology and Surgery. According to data from OpenAlex, Catherine R. Culberson has authored 12 papers receiving a total of 378 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Hepatology, 5 papers in Epidemiology and 4 papers in Surgery. Recurrent topics in Catherine R. Culberson's work include Liver Disease Diagnosis and Treatment (5 papers), Liver Disease and Transplantation (4 papers) and Electrospun Nanofibers in Biomedical Applications (3 papers). Catherine R. Culberson is often cited by papers focused on Liver Disease Diagnosis and Treatment (5 papers), Liver Disease and Transplantation (4 papers) and Electrospun Nanofibers in Biomedical Applications (3 papers). Catherine R. Culberson collaborates with scholars based in United States. Catherine R. Culberson's co-authors include Mark G. Clemens, Karen J. L. Burg, Walter D. Holder, Elizabeth Brandon‐Warner, Laura W. Schrum, Helen E. Gruber, David Mooney, Andrew S. deLemos, W. D. Roland and A. B. Loebsack and has published in prestigious journals such as American Journal Of Pathology, Experimental Cell Research and Journal of Biomedical Materials Research.
